Why study geography at Birkbeck?

Study geography in central London to understand the complex relationships between people, places and the environment. Our flexible, research-led programmes cover human, physical, and development geography, urban and regional studies and spatial data analysis. Learn from experts, engage with real-world case studies, and gain the knowledge and skills to address social, economic and environmental challenges globally and locally.

Careers

A geography degree at Birkbeck equips you with practical skills in spatial analysis, GIS, fieldwork and research, preparing you for diverse roles that address social, environmental and urban challenges. Real-world experience and academic expertise support your career development across multiple sectors. Graduates have pursued roles such as:

  • Urban or regional planner
  • Environmental or conservation consultant
  • Data analyst or policy researcher
